Coral Reef Conservation Diver

What you’ll do

EcoDivers are volunteers who help Reef Check to collect data necessary for coral reef management and conservation. This course teaches you how to conduct Reef Check surveys and collect high-quality data. Upon completion of the course, you will join the Reef Check monitoring team and assist in underwater surveys around the world.

  • Anyone who has an interest in the aquatic world can take this course. There are no prerequisites or age restrictions and no water sessions are required to earn this non-diving certification.
